Platform policies

These policies describe the rules sellers agree to follow on Pimarket around acceptable use, onboarding accuracy, lawful catalogue behaviour, fulfilment responsibility, and when Pimarket may step in to protect buyers or the marketplace.

What to expect
Sellers are responsible for lawful listings, accurate store information, and fulfilment conduct.
Pimarket can review, restrict, or remove accounts where policy violations create platform risk.
Buyer-seller disputes should first be handled directly before Pimarket escalation.

Marketplace conduct

Sellers must keep their application details, store identity, listings, and payout information accurate. False claims, impersonation, prohibited products, abusive duplication, or misleading listing behaviour can lead to review, restriction, or removal.

Pimarket is a seller-fulfilled marketplace. Sellers remain responsible for fulfilment, dispatch communication, realistic shipping commitments, and product-condition accuracy.

Payout and compliance behaviour

Seller approval, KYC review, payout setup, and withdrawal eligibility are related but distinct platform states. A seller may be allowed to list while still being restricted from withdrawing until payout readiness and compliance requirements are satisfied.

Pimarket may rely on Stripe Connect, manual EFT routes, crypto payout rails, and country-based controls as the launch model expands. The platform can limit payout methods by country, risk tier, or operational support level.

Disputes and enforcement

Buyers should first attempt to resolve order issues directly with the seller. Pimarket may step in where seller response fails, platform rules are broken, or financial intervention is required.

Accounts may be paused, suspended, or escalated where fraud, repeated fulfilment failures, compliance issues, or marketplace abuse create ongoing risk for buyers or the platform.
